PremiumBen LeahyReporter·NZ Herald·5 Sep, 2026 05:00 PM6 mins to readA 23-apartment development at Arthur St in Ellerslie collapsed in 2023. It has since been finished and put on sale at the instruction of lenders trying to recoup more than $90 million they lent to the project.Auckland apartments caught up in a dramatic property collapse are being sold at “a lot less than construction cost” as the developer’s debt nears $100 million.
